Due to winning their place on three major regional frameworks and hence creating major opportunities for tendering, our client is looking for an experienced Estimator to join their sizable commercial team.
The business has gone from strength to strength for the last 12 years and hence this is an exciting opportunity for an individual with 5+ years experience with medium to major brickwork projects.
The successful candidate will have a personable 'can do attitude' and have ambition to succeed. As the business continues to grow, there will be opportunity presented to become Estimating Manager and beyond.
